93 900 Pill - white round, 10mm
Pill with imprint 93 900 is White, Round and has been identified as Ketoconazole 200 mg. It is supplied by Teva Pharmaceuticals USA.
Ketoconazole is used in the treatment of blastomycosis; coccidioidomycosis; chromomycosis; paracoccidioidomycosis; histoplasmosis and belongs to the drug class azole antifungals. Risk cannot be ruled out during pregnancy. Ketoconazole 200 mg is not a controlled substance under the Controlled Substances Act (CSA).
